Head Of Strategy, Client Management At Morgan Stanley To Depart

Morgan Stanley Wealth Management has confirmed the departure of its head of strategy and client management.

Morgan Stanley Wealth Management's head of strategy and client management, Doug Ketterer, is leaving the firm, Family Wealth Report can confirm.

It is unclear when exactly it is that he is expected to leave.

Ketterer has worked at Morgan Stanley for 25 years and was a member of the leadership team that led the Morgan Stanley Smith Barney joint venture. He has also served as head of field management and private wealth management.

Earlier in his career, Ketterer managed Morgan Stanley's investment products and services organization. In his most recent role as head of strategy and client management, he focused on shaping the firm's approach to client segments, engagement, platforms, acquisition and retention.

Morgan Stanley said it will be making additional organizational announcements shortly.
